Output 085df76aa2cecc228cbf2dd683fbfa5baa40d8cf287d5a395ccc616a70cc5d42:0

value
656015
script pubkey
OP_0 OP_PUSHBYTES_20 e2d43cb3ee5dcb578aa790155e2e82d58595549c
address
bc1qut2revlwth940z48jq24ut5z6kze24yuard6py
transaction
085df76aa2cecc228cbf2dd683fbfa5baa40d8cf287d5a395ccc616a70cc5d42
confirmations
836
spent
false